Step-by-step explanation:
You have to divide to find how many graham crackers and marshmallows are needed to make 1 s'more:
8 / 4 = 2, so 2 crackers per s'more. Then,
12 / 4 = 3, so 3 marshmallows per s'more. Now that we know this, all we have to do is multiply each number by 3 to make 3 s'mores.
2 * 3 = 6, so 6 crackers, and
3 * 3 = 9, so 9 marshmallows.

The points of line AB are; (-1,-4) and (2,11).
Note:
- Use double point formula and simplify it to get two eqaution.
- Use condition of parallel lines, perpendicular lines to know whether the lines are parallel or perpendicular or nothing.
~ Use double point formula.
![(y - y1) = \frac{y2 - y1}{x2 - x1} (x - x1)](https://tex.z-dn.net/?f=%28y%20-%20y1%29%20%3D%20%20%5Cfrac%7By2%20-%20y1%7D%7Bx2%20-%20x1%7D%20%28x%20-%20x1%29)
~ Keep all values.
![(y + 4) = \frac{11 + 4}{2 + 1} (x + 1)](https://tex.z-dn.net/?f=%28y%20%20%2B%204%29%20%3D%20%20%5Cfrac%7B11%20%2B%204%7D%7B2%20%2B%201%7D%20%28x%20%2B%201%29)
~ Simplify it.
![y + 4 = \frac{15}{3} (x + 1)](https://tex.z-dn.net/?f=y%20%2B%204%20%3D%20%20%5Cfrac%7B15%7D%7B3%7D%20%28x%20%2B%201%29)
![y + 4 = 5x + 5](https://tex.z-dn.net/?f=y%20%2B%204%20%3D%205x%20%2B%205)
![5x - y + 1 = 0](https://tex.z-dn.net/?f=5x%20-%20y%20%2B%201%20%3D%200)
Therefore this is the equation of line AB.
Now, Finding the equation of line CD.
Given;
The points of line CD are; (1,1) and (4,10).
~ Using formula.
![(y - y1) = \frac{y2 - y1}{x2 - x1}(x - x1)](https://tex.z-dn.net/?f=%28y%20-%20y1%29%20%3D%20%20%5Cfrac%7By2%20-%20y1%7D%7Bx2%20-%20x1%7D%28x%20-%20x1%29%20)
~ Keep all values.
![(y - 1) = \frac{10 - 1}{4 - 1} (x - 1)](https://tex.z-dn.net/?f=%28y%20-%201%29%20%3D%20%20%5Cfrac%7B10%20-%201%7D%7B4%20-%201%7D%20%28x%20-%201%29)
~ Simplify it.
![y - 1 = 3 x - 3](https://tex.z-dn.net/?f=y%20-%201%20%3D%203%20x%20-%203)
![3x - y - 2 = 0](https://tex.z-dn.net/?f=3x%20-%20y%20-%202%20%3D%200)
Therefore, 3x - y- 2 = 0 is the eqaution of line CD.
Use condition of parallel lines.
m1= m2
Slope of equation (i)
![m1 = \frac{ - coeff. \: of \: x}{coeff \: of \: y}](https://tex.z-dn.net/?f=m1%20%3D%20%20%5Cfrac%7B%20-%20coeff.%20%5C%3A%20of%20%5C%3A%20x%7D%7Bcoeff%20%5C%3A%20of%20%5C%3A%20y%7D%20)
![m1 = \frac{ - 5}{ - 1}](https://tex.z-dn.net/?f=m1%20%3D%20%20%5Cfrac%7B%20-%205%7D%7B%20-%201%7D%20)
Therefore, m1 = 5
Slope of second equation.
![m2 = \frac{ - coeff \: .of \: x}{coeff \: .of \: y}](https://tex.z-dn.net/?f=m2%20%3D%20%20%5Cfrac%7B%20-%20coeff%20%5C%3A%20.of%20%5C%3A%20x%7D%7Bcoeff%20%5C%3A%20.of%20%5C%3A%20y%7D%20)
![m2 = \frac{ - 3}{ - 1}](https://tex.z-dn.net/?f=m2%20%3D%20%20%20%5Cfrac%7B%20-%203%7D%7B%20-%201%7D%20)
Therefore, m2 = 3.
Now, m1≠m2.
So, the lies are not parallel.
Check for perpendicular.
m1*m2= -1
3*5≠-1.
Therefore, they aren't perpendicular too.
So, they are neither.
